Market Street Donates More than $11,000 to Montgomery County Community Foundation

THE WOODLANDS, TX – As part of its Change for Charity initiative, Market Street and The Woodlands Car Club recently donated more than $11,000 to Montgomery County Community Foundation.

The funds were raised by Market Street patrons and The Woodlands Car Club event attendees during the first quarter of 2023 and will assist the organization, which unites donors’ passions with the future by creating legacies that improve the quality of life of Montgomery County residents through post-high school scholarships and support of non-profits serving Montgomery County.

Since the program’s inception, Market Street patrons and The Woodlands Car Club event attendees have raised more than $250,000 for local charities. Four Montgomery County organizations are selected each year.

The Woodlands Car Club generously raises money at their events, held the first Sunday of each month. Their contributions, coupled with the amount donated to Market Street’s parking meters make up the total amount given to a selected charity each quarter.
